Why These Pipes Fail the Way They Do
Victorian and Federation terraces near Newington College were mostly plumbed with earthenware clay drainage, and a century on, those joints are running out of road. Root-clogged sewers surcharge in storms here, pushing wastewater back into whatever fixture sits lowest in the house.
Poor-draining shale clay soil sits under most of these streets too, so stormwater struggles to clear fast during heavy rain. Original galvanised water pipe, still common in untouched terraces, corrodes from the inside and cuts pressure well before it fails outright.

Common Problems in the Area
The two most common calls trace straight back to the terrace-era plumbing here. Root-clogged sewers surcharge and back up during storms, and stormwater from the poor-draining clay soil overwhelms drains during heavy rain.
A kitchen or bathroom made over in recent years usually means flexi hoses now, and those are just as prone to letting go without warning here as anywhere. Corroded galvanised supply pipe in the century-old homes that haven't been touched tends to burst suddenly in a cold snap.
Come autumn, needle-drop from the Norfolk pines lining these streets clogs gutters fast, leaving already-stretched drains with even less room to cope.
